In a shocking turn of events, a 32-year-old north Bengaluru building contractor abducted by seven men allegedly hired by his first wife was rescued in Hassan on Thursday.

According to the TOI report, while four kidnappers have been arrested, three others and the woman is on the run.

According to police, Roma Sheikh, a resident of Marathahalli and first wife of Shahid Sheikh, 32, a resident of Vishweshwaraya Layout on Sidedahalli Main Road, tried in vain to project that the kidnapping had been orchestrated by his second wife.

The arrested are, Abhishek, 26 of Hesaraghatta, Bharath, 25, of Bagalagunte, Prakash KP, 22, of JP Nagar and Chaluva Murthy, 22, of Byadarahalli.

N Shashikumar, the deputy commissioner of police (north), said Shahid was living in Marathahalli with Roma. He married another woman, Rathna Khatum, a year ago and started living with her in Vishweshwaraya Layout. “Roma was angry with Shahid as he started living with Khatum permanently and gave away her jewellery and money to his second wife. So, she hired Abhishek and team to abduct her husband and paid Rs 2 lakh to the gang,” said Shashikumar.

The DCP said Roma wanted to get her husband back and, therefore, she hired the kidnappers, whom she knew.

According to police, the gang executed the plan around 1pm on June 7, when Shahid went to purchase vegetables. Later, they took him to Hassan and kept him captive at Bharath’s farmhouse. The gang had plans to extort money from Khatum.

However, the gang had assaulted Shahid and he has been admitted to a hospital for treatment.
